首页> 中文学位 >一种适用于MIPS指令系统的分支预测方法
【6h】

一种适用于MIPS指令系统的分支预测方法

代理获取

目录

文摘

英文文摘

声明

第一章分支转移预测技术的现状

1.1分支预测的基本原理

1.2分支预测技术的发展趋势

1.3最近十年来国外科学家的一些研究成果

1.4 90年代以来主要处理器中的分支控制方案

第二章适用于MIPS指令系统的分支预测方法

2.1分支预测部件在CPU中所处的位置

2.2可真正实用于CPU的分支预测方法

2.3针对MIPS指令系统所制定的分支转移预测方案

2.3.1针对MIPS指令集特点设计的分支预测整体方案

2.3.2 G-share方案与G-share改进方案

2.4针对MIPS指令系统的分支预测方案的实现

2.4.1数据通路

2.4.2与分支预测相关部分的数据结构与控制信号

第三章相关实验结果和数据分析

3.1支持MIPS指令系统的CPU模拟器介绍

3.2实验所选择的分支预测方案

3.3测试数据和结果分析

3.3.1分支预测方法对命中率的影响

3.3.2分支预测方法对性能的影响

第四章结论

参考文献

致谢

作者简历

展开▼

摘要

该文基于对近年来国内外分支预测方法的分析,提出了一种切实适用于MIPS指令系统的混合分支预测方案,该文提出的混合预测方案由永远预测分支成功转换的预测方案和作者提出的G-sharen改进型分支预测方案共同组成.该文提出的G-share改进型分支预测方案与经典G-share方案相比,引入操作系统的状态位信息来取代分支历史的一部分,与全局历史记录一起参与进行分支预测.对于Linux操作系统而言,作者采用的是程序计数器PC地址的最高位地址PC31.通过在支持MIPS指令系统的芯片模拟器上进行的模拟发现,在真实的操作系统中,G-share改进方案在同等的硬件复杂度下,和G-share方案分支预测的命中率相比总体有所提高.同时,由于G-share改进方案利用了操作系统提供的有效信息,因此和同复杂度的G-share方案相比,少需要一位的历史记录.

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号